after looking at it though i think the buttons in the 'off' state just don't show up enough. all my eyes see is the black and white, really have to try and read the other ones. but if they were a darker shade of that same green, i think it would look good.

ultimately though over an entire screen the green may be too much, and since it is you using it, just do something you like....

if you design that css correctly you should be able to change the whole theme in a matter of seconds by throwing in another color variable.
